Output d84a8c36e439f093e50a3715456c50043039e06fb414c2130731f1e62598767d:17

value
21271838
script pubkey
OP_0 OP_PUSHBYTES_20 1055afda22257e450e48b4d3d3ef10d4a9fe6184
address
ltc1qzp26lk3zy4ly2rjgknfa8mcs6j5lucvyfsuzsl
transaction
d84a8c36e439f093e50a3715456c50043039e06fb414c2130731f1e62598767d
spent
true